Located in Ticaboo, Utah, Ticaboo Lodge offers straightforward accommodations featuring distinctive red rock floors that reflect the area’s natural scenery. Guests can benefit from practical amenities like free Wi-Fi, free parking, air conditioning, and an outdoor pool. The property also includes an on-site restaurant and an ice cream parlor, catering to a range of dining preferences, while welcoming guests with pets and families.
As a multifunctional lodge, Ticaboo provides ATV rental service, boat rental and storage facilities, and RV park options, ideal for travelers looking to explore the surrounding wilderness and lake areas. The setting suits visitors interested in outdoor activities and easy access to local attractions.
The location is a 12.3-mile drive from Bullfrog Marina, placing visitors within reach of boating and water recreation, and about 101 miles from Natural Bridges National Monument for those seeking natural landmarks. Nearby points of interest include Halls Creek Narrows, Defiance House, and Mount Ellsworth, all favored destinations for regional visitors.
